The payment of the third tranche of cash to Altona Resources from its Chinese investor has been delayed.

Tongjiang International Energy has a 20.9% stake in Altona. The third and final tranche of its investment was due on 30 June. Tongjiang plans to subscribe £8m at 4.85p a share in order to take its stake to 45.9%.

This third cash payment may be delayed until a proposed ASX listing and fundraising takes place in the fourth quarter of 2008. Bell Potter Securities has been appointed as broker and financial adviser for the proposed ASX flotation.

Altona has talked about an ASX listing for some months. It would certainly make sense because its Arckaringa coal-to-liquids project is in South Australia. A bankable feasibility study is being completed.

Shares in Altona fell 0.25p to 4.25p. They have spent most of the past four months below the subscription price for the third tranche of shares. Australian investors may have a better understanding of the need for the project and an ASX listing may help the shares to recover.
